David Redmiles
About
David Redmiles has authored 71 papers that have received a total of 1.1k indexed citations.
This includes 41 papers in Information Systems, 22 papers in Computer Science Applications and 20 papers in Artificial Intelligence. The topics of these papers are Software Engineering Research (26 papers), Software Engineering Techniques and Practices (22 papers) and Open Source Software Innovations (20 papers). David Redmiles is often cited by papers focused on Software Engineering Research (26 papers), Software Engineering Techniques and Practices (22 papers) and Open Source Software Innovations (20 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United States, Brazil and China. David Redmiles's co-authors include David M. Hilbert, Jason E. Robbins, Ban Al-Ani, Cleidson R. B. de Souza and Anita Sarma and has published in prestigious journals such as Sensors, ACM Computing Surveys and IEEE Transactions on Software Engineering.
